Output 3080f9760b3a26284c73d6d43d744533649469a18fe08061b328f45f2464da96:1

value
899940000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4dd0b91d90947feb55f6cdc138aeb280b9eb8343 OP_EQUALVERIFY OP_CHECKSIG
address
186T57Btdvwob43mW1JGs4taj447kW5zw8
transaction
3080f9760b3a26284c73d6d43d744533649469a18fe08061b328f45f2464da96
spent
true